Thirteen years ago, Assemblyman Derrick Bell was murdered in his home by an intruder. His wife, Noelle Marshall, was left for dead. The crime was unsolved, but it wasn’t forgotten.

Today the FBI is tackling a fresh perspective on the case and looking to Noelle, now a detective for the Deschutes County sheriff’s office, for new clues. It is reopening everything Noelle thought was behind her. Memories of her escape from a traumatic childhood. A marriage that wasn’t the perfect love story she’d been promised. And a husband whose charm and privilege hid a dark side. But Noelle has been hiding something a secret about the night Derrick died that she has never told anyone.

Her First Mistake starts a new Noelle Marshall series in the same world as at least two other series. She works with Evan Bolton from the Columbia River series, which  is a mix of stories utilizing characters from some of the author’s other series or supporting characters. She was in a book as a side character. Mercy Kilpatrick is in this book , of the Mercy Kilpatrick series.

This is the foundation of Noelle Marshall with her history and current case. The story does alternate between past and present.  Thirteen years ago her second husband Derrick Bell, who was in Congress, was murdered.  She was attacked and had a head injury and was found unconscious.  The case has never been solved.  Now the FBI is looking at the case again and comes to Oregon where Noelle and her family members are to ask more questions.

We learn much of her past, upbringing and family members.  Noelle started with a degree in psychology. After Derrick died, she went into law enforcement where she works now.  The detective, Alice, from her husband’s case encouraged her.  Noelle does have some memory issues related to her head injury but works hard to compensate for them.

Now with the case reopened things go wild. I won’t spoil all the events but it escalates and hurtles along flying at the end.  Because of the case, and her husband’s family always disparaging her, Nicole has been private and kept to herself and family. When in school and starting the new career, Nicole was able to regain herself. Now with the facts becoming clear, Nicole may be able to move on with her life.  There is an FBI agent who may be interested in joining her. I’ll definitely be reading more next year in No One Knew.

Narration:

This narrator is in over 300 audiobooks on Audible. Many are Graphic audio with full casts. I have heard her before but not enough to discern her from other narrators yet.  I was very comfortable with her voices with the females higher and a bit sharp, and the males lower and more flat toned.  The performance allowed me to enjoy the story. I listened at 1.75x speed.
